In a proactive move to ensure consumer safety, Fresh & Ready Foods has announced a voluntary recall of four torta sandwich products that contain cotija cheese. This recall affects consumers in Arizona, California, Nevada, and Utah and comes in the wake of a larger recall initiated by Rizo-López Foods, Inc. The cotija cheese used in these sandwiches is being recalled due to potential contamination with Listeria monocytogenes, a harmful organism that the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) is currently investigating due to its association with a recent outbreak.

Listeria monocytogenes is a bacterium capable of causing serious and sometimes fatal infections, particularly in young children, the elderly, and individuals with compromised immune systems. Healthy adults may experience temporary symptoms, such as high fever, severe headache, stiffness, nausea, abdominal pain, and diarrhea. However, the infection poses a significant risk to pregnant women, as it can lead to miscarriages and stillbirths.

The recall involves torta sandwiches distributed between January 21, 2024, and February 6, 2024. The products were available exclusively in select locations across the four states mentioned. The following products have been recalled:

  • Fresh & Ready Ham Torta Sandwich, 9 oz, UPC 8290690707
  • Fresh & Ready Chicken Torta Sandwich, 9 oz, UPC 8290690706
  • Sprig & Sprout Ham Torta Sandwich on Telera Roll, 9 oz, UPC 8290690720
  • Jack & Olive Ham Torta Sandwich on Telera Roll, 9 oz, UPC 8290690725

These sandwiches come in plastic containers with specific use-by dates ranging from January 27, 2024, to February 22, 2024, depending on the product.

As of now, there have been no reported illnesses linked to these products. Fresh & Ready Foods has taken this recall seriously and advises consumers who have purchased any of the recalled sandwiches to discard them immediately. For those affected, the company is offering a full refund and has provided contact information for consumers to reach out with any questions or concerns regarding the recall.
